BYD, China's leading electric vehicle (EV) maker, and Uber unveiled a multi-year strategic partnership on Wednesday, planning to integrate 100,000 new BYD EVs into the US ride-hailing giant's global fleet and collaborate on future BYD vehicles with autonomous capabilities, according to an announcement released by BYD on Thursday.

Plugin vehicles are all the rage in the Chinese auto market, with plugins scoring 876,000 sales (in a 1.76-million-unit overall market). That’s up 23% year over year (YoY). BYD surges ahead of Tesla in Singapore’s EV market

China's BYD has substantially increased its lead over Tesla in Singapore's EV market during the first half of 2023, according to recent government data. This development underscores the mounting challenge faced by Tesla, the world's largest EV manufacturer by sales volume, from its rapidly expanding Chinese competitors.

Automotive Geopolitics | DGAP

As the global automotive industry rapidly electrifies, China’s consolidation of electric vehicle supply chains has caused geopolitical tensions. This has led both the United States and European Union to raise import tariffs on Chinese EVs – risking a possible trade war. This DGAP Policy Brief compares the approaches of the US and EU and recommends how Germany can support the EU’s position while ensuring fair competition for its automotive industry.
